I have been growing a Black Mangrove in my sump for the last 2.5 years. I got the seed on the beach late 2020. The mangrove, even under cramped space, is going very well. Below are pictures from 1/2021 and more recent pictures.
1/11/2021

the plant send root all over my sump and also send air roots for O2. I recently move the plant so there are new area exposed to more light. This stimulate the growth from the trunk that I documented this last month.

I also got a new Red Mangrove pod. It already started to grow leaves and multiple roots. I just put it right above the sand and rock. I kinda loosely loop a plastic tide to keep it stable and not floating away from the Black Mangrove air root. I will cut the plastic once the root got hold of the rock and sand.
I hope it will grow quickly too.

Bright light can result in dense branches and foliages. Here is a picture of the top of one of my Black Mangrove branch. BTW, damage at the tip of the leave when young result in a heart shape leave.
